The effect of gossypol on fast axonal transport and microtubule assembly

Kanje, Martin LU ; Ekström, Per LU ; Deinum, Johanna and Wallin, Margareta (1986) In Biochimica et Biophysica Acta - Biomembranes 856(3). p.437-442
Abstract

Gossypol at micromolar concentrations (2 μM) was found to inhibit axonal transport and a microsomal ATPase activity in the frog sciatic nerve, although axonal microtubules and the neuronal content of AMP, ADP and ATP were not affected. At slightly higher concentrations (30-40 μM), gossypol also inhibited microtubule assembly and neuronal energy metabolism. Gossypol accumulated in the nerve and the results indicate that gossypol may act as a potent neurotoxin.
